This week on The One You Feed we have Frank Turner.

In honor of Frank's new record we are re-releasing one of Eric's favorite interviews. This was the 22nd interview of all time for The One You Feed.

We will be back with a new episode next week.

Frank was a singer in a hardcore band, Million Dead. When they broke up he started out on his own with an acoustic guitar. He has released five solo albums, two rarities compilation albums, one split album and five EPs. His seventh studio album Be More Kind was recently released

In This Interview Frank and I Discuss…

• The One You Feed parable.

• The feeling that there is never enough time.

• The importance of friendship in feeding your good wolf.

• His role as a CALM Ambassador • .

• Building a community around music.

• What punk rock meant to him as a kid.

• Staying connected to his values of openness and community as he gets more famous

• Music as a refuge for those that don’t fit in.

• Music that he turns to to feed his good wolf.

• Writing the press release • for John K Samson’s • latest record.

• The challenges of alcohol and drugs.

• Getting older and the changes in identity that come with that.

• His love of dogs and his amazing “dog policy” at shows

• His forthcoming record.
